While mobile mapping" is a much more general term for the technological advancements that have actually transformed the mapping market, a mobile mapping study refers to the actual process of gathering mobile mapping information that can later be made use of for civil engineering, environmental preservation, or any variety of other functions.

Mobile mapping is the process of collecting geospatial information by using a mobile car geared up with a laser, GNSS, LiDAR-system, radar, photographic gadget, or any variety of remote mapping jobs sensing tools. A mobile mapping survey is the information collection process that is made use of to determine the positions of points on the surface of the Planet and calculate the angles and distances between them.

With mobile mapping systems, terabytes of high resolution and accuracy data can be gathered rapidly. The limitations of mobile mapping include monetary problems, misconceptions about accuracy, return on investment, and the high quality of deliverables. The precision of the information depends partly on the mobile mapping system being utilized.

The leading mobile mapping systems include the Leica Pegasus, the Trimble MX50, the Lynx H2600, the Reigl VMY-2, and the Mosaic Viking. This technology has several applications in business facilities monitoring, army and highway, defense and roadway mapping, metropolitan preparation, environmental surveillance, and various other sectors, too.
